1

Gen Ai Software Developer Jobs in Raleigh, NC (NOW HIRING)

Lead role experience in Machine Learning and Gen AI. * NLP models: Hugging Face, Transformers, LLMs (BERT, GPT), Custom Chatbot, NLU, NLG. * Programming skills with Python and SQL. * Lead role ...

New

... DevOps and IaC tooling (GitHub Actions, Jenkins, Terraform, Helm, Kubernetes) and awareness of ... software services. Founded in 1981, the company is headquartered in Bangalore, IND, with a team of ...

As an Internationalization AI Software Developer, you will: * Design, develop, and maintain software, libraries, and tooling that enable product teams to efficiently build highquality, globalready ...

New

Internationalization Software Engineer- Hybrid | Cary, NC We're a leader in data and AI. Through our software and services, we inspire customers around the world to transform data into intelligence ...

New

Bachelor's degree or higher in Computer Science, Information Technology, Software Engineering, or a ... Work you'll do As an Oracle Gen AI Architect Manager on the Oracle team, you will translate ...

As a Senior Software Engineer focused on AI agents, you'll design and build core agent architecture--including planning, memory, and tool integration--to handle complex workflows at scale. You'll ...

AVP, AI Engineering (Remote - EST)

Raleigh, NC ยท Remote

$185K - $235K/yr

... of gen AI products over the last 3 years) -weaim to continue scaling these efforts and are seeking an AVP AI EngineeringSenior Agentic Software Engineer to lead the build-out of true multi-agent ...

AVP, AI Engineering (Remote - EST)

Raleigh, NC ยท Remote

$185K - $235K/yr

... of gen AI products over the last 3 years) -weaim to continue scaling these efforts and are seeking an AVP AI EngineeringSenior Agentic Software Engineer to lead the build-out of true multi-agent ...

Software Engineering Job Qualifications: Skills: Agile Methodology, COBOL, Java (Programming ... Utilize knowledge of AWS AI based mainframe modernization technologies to create real-time and ...

Sr Software Engineer, AI Tools - Quantizer

Raleigh, NC ยท On-site

$119K - $157K/yr

OR PhD in Computer Science, Engineering, Information Systems, or related field. Responsibilities * Collaborate with cross-functional teams in the AI Software team at Qualcomm to gain knowledge of the ...

next page

Showing results 1-20

Gen Ai Software Developer information

See Raleigh, NC salary details

$46.7K

$108.7K

$161.4K

How much do gen ai software developer jobs pay per year?

As of Jun 19, 2026, the average yearly pay for gen ai software developer in Raleigh, NC is $108,723.00, according to ZipRecruiter salary data. Most workers in this role earn between $87,500.00 and $126,400.00 per year, depending on experience, location, and employer.

How do Gen AI Software Developers typically collaborate with data scientists and product managers during the development process?

Gen AI Software Developers regularly work alongside data scientists to translate machine learning models into scalable, production-ready applications. They collaborate closely with product managers to understand user requirements and ensure that AI-powered features align with business goals. This teamwork often involves participating in cross-functional meetings, iterative feedback cycles, and joint problem-solving sessions to address technical challenges and optimize model performance. Clear communication and a shared understanding of project objectives are essential for success in this collaborative environment.

What are the key skills and qualifications needed to thrive as a Gen AI Software Developer, and why are they important?

To thrive as a Gen AI Software Developer, you need strong programming skills (especially in Python), a background in computer science or a related field, and expertise in machine learning and deep learning principles. Familiarity with frameworks like TensorFlow or PyTorch, experience with cloud platforms (such as AWS or Azure), and knowledge of version control systems are typically required, along with certifications in AI or data science being advantageous. Creative problem-solving, collaboration, and effective communication help developers work across technical and non-technical teams and drive innovation. These skills ensure the development of robust, scalable AI solutions that address real-world needs and integrate seamlessly within organizations.

What is a Gen AI Software Developer?

A Gen AI Software Developer is a professional who designs, builds, and maintains software systems that leverage generative artificial intelligence models, such as large language models (LLMs) or generative adversarial networks (GANs). Their work often involves training, fine-tuning, and deploying AI models to generate content, automate tasks, or enhance user experiences in applications. They need strong programming skills, a solid understanding of machine learning principles, and familiarity with AI frameworks. Gen AI Software Developers collaborate with data scientists, engineers, and product teams to deliver innovative AI-driven solutions. As generative AI becomes more prevalent, these developers play a key role in shaping the future of software development.

What is the difference between Gen Ai Software Developer vs Machine Learning Engineer?

AspectGen Ai Software DeveloperMachine Learning Engineer
Required CredentialsBachelor's in CS, AI, or related; experience with AI frameworksBachelor's or higher in CS, Data Science, or related; strong programming skills
Work EnvironmentTech companies, startups, AI-focused teamsResearch labs, tech firms, AI/ML departments
Employer & Industry UsageAI product development, software solutionsModel development, data analysis, AI system deployment
Common Search & ComparisonFocuses on AI application development in softwareFocuses on building and optimizing ML models

While both roles involve AI and require programming skills, Gen Ai Software Developers primarily focus on creating AI-powered software applications, whereas Machine Learning Engineers specialize in designing, building, and optimizing machine learning models. The roles often overlap but differ in their core focus and typical work environments.

What are popular job titles related to Gen Ai Software Developer jobs in Raleigh, NC? For Gen Ai Software Developer jobs in Raleigh, NC, the most frequently searched job titles are:
What cities near Raleigh, NC are hiring for Gen Ai Software Developer jobs? Cities near Raleigh, NC with the most Gen Ai Software Developer job openings:
Agentic AI Software Developer

Agentic AI Software Developer

Ethos Risk Services

Garner, NC โ€ข Remote

Full-time

Posted 8 days ago


Job description

ABOUT US:

Ethos Risk Services is a leading insurance claims investigation and medical management company committed to providing better data that translates into better decision-making for our clients. We are at the forefront of innovation in our space, and our success is driven by a dynamic team passionate about delivering exceptional services to our customers.

JOB SUMMARY:

Our synergetic Ethos IT Team is growing and seeking a full-time Agentic AI Software Developer (REMOTE) to architect and guide software solutions in an AI-first, spec-driven environment. This role translates business requirements into structured specifications, oversees AI-assisted development workflows, and ensures the quality, security, and performance of AI-generated code.

Our ideal candidate is a senior engineer with hands-on spec-driven development experience who has worked with agentic AI tools and AI-integrated systems. They have strong SQL experience, preferably PostgreSQL, and experience on development teams leveraging AI-assisted workflows, including reviewing and validating AI-generated code.

KEY RESPONSIBILITIES:

  • Spec-Driven Developmentโ€“ Translate business requirements into clear, testable specifications for AI-assisted development.
  • AI Workflow Orchestration โ€“ Oversee software generation using agentic AI tools, ensuring alignment with architecture.
  • Code Review & Quality โ€“ Rigorously review AI-generated code for accuracy, security, and maintainability.
  • Testing & Validation โ€“ Ensure outputs meet specifications through strong testing practices.
  • Prompt Engineering โ€“ Develop and refine prompts, constraints, and AI workflows for better outcomes.
  • Architecture & Modernization โ€“ Support scalable system design and migration from legacy environments.
  • Risk & Security โ€“ Identify and mitigate risks in AI-generated code and ensure secure development practices.
  • CI/CD & Automation โ€“ Contribute to pipelines with validation and quality gates for generated code.
  • Mentorship & Support โ€“ Guide team members and provide production support for AI-assisted systems.
  • Documentation โ€“ Maintain clear specifications, workflows, and technical documentation.
  • Collaboration โ€“ Partner with stakeholders to refine requirements and solution design.

QUALIFICATIONS:

Education: Master's degree in Computer Science, Data Science or a related field (preferred). Relevant experience may be a substitute for formal education.

Experience:

  • Minimum of 7 to 10 years of software development experience, primarily with C# and .NET technologies (required).
  • Minimum of 5 years working with MS SQL Server and PostgreSQL (required).
  • Minimum of 3 to 5 years of experience with cloud platforms, preferably in AWS (required).
  • Hands-on experience with AI-assisted or spec-driven development tools (e.g., Kiro or similar) (strongly preferred).
  • Proven experience reviewing and validating AI-generated code (required).
  • Experience with modern front-end frameworks, preferably in React.
  • Strong background in CI/CD pipelines, automation, and quality assurance.
  • Demonstrated ability to lead architecture and mentor engineering teams.

Certifications:

  • AI-assisted development or prompt engineering certifications (preferred).
  • Microsoft, AWS, or security certifications (plus).
  • Required completion of secure software development training annually, including AI-specific secure coding practices and validation techniques.

Skills:

  • Proficiency in Python and ML frameworks such as TensorFlow or PyTorch (preferred).
  • Experience with MLOps, CI/CD pipelines, and infrastructure-as-code (Terraform or CloudFormation) (required).
  • Strong understanding of data pipelines, model deployment, and performance monitoring (preferred).
  • Ability to translate business requirements into scalable AI system designs (preferred).
  • Excellent communication, stakeholder management, and problem-solving skills (required).

WORKING CONDITIONS:

This is a primarily remote position working in a home office environment, with a preference for candidates able to work within Eastern or Central Time Zone business hours. The role requires prolonged periods of sitting or standing while operating a computer and other office equipment. Communication with team members, clients, and stakeholders is expected.

Ethos Risk Services is an equal opportunity employer that does not discriminate on the basis of religious creed, sex, national origin, race, veteran status, disability, age, marital status, color or sexual orientation or any other characteristic.


Job Posted by ApplicantPro